Step into Elephant Walk, a charming café situated at Av. de Berna 20 C in the heart of Lisboa, Portugal. This cozy establishment not only welcomes you with warmth but also enchants you with its delightful array of traditional Portuguese dishes, making it a must-visit spot for both locals and tourists alike.
The café's ambiance is a perfect blend of friendly intimacy and vibrant energy. As you step inside, the aroma of freshly prepared goods embraces you, inviting you to explore their tantalizing menu. Guests rave about the arroz de pato and polvo, both celebrated for their rich flavors that leave a lasting impression. Those seeking a hearty midday meal will appreciate the fantastic value of the 5-euro lunch special, a highlight often mentioned by satisfied diners. It's a budget-friendly option that does not compromise on taste or quality.
